Costs of hiring an installer for windows

The cost of hiring an installer for windows in your area can differ from location to location. Employing a professional will save you time and money, while also helping you avoid cosmetic or structural issues. Professionals will make sure that your windows are installed and have no gaps in heat transfer.

The cost of installing new windows can vary based on the kind and size of the project. For instance double pane, energy efficient window will cost between $30 to $100. However skylights or bay window can increase the cost by $150 or more. You should look for rebates and tax credits to help lower the costs.

Costs of labor for window replacements can range from $35 to $65 an hour. This includes the time required to prepare for the job, and the time required to install the windows. They can be higher in expensive regions.

You may be eligible to receive rebates based on the location you live in. They are only offered for professionally installed energy-efficient windows. Retrofitting older houses may be necessary. This could mean removing the old frame and installing new support structures.

If you are a first-time homeowner, you might be able to save on labor costs by replacing a few windows at once. But if your home is more complicated, you will pay more. The contractor you choose will provide an estimate based on the details of your home.

You may be able to get an installation permit in order to lower the cost. A permit could cost between $35 to $100. This may be a hassle, however it could help you avoid the windows being not properly installed.

The right windows for you home

Choosing the best windows for your home will enhance the energy efficiency of your home as well as keep unwanted air outside. In addition, they can improve the look of your home. It can be difficult to select the right kind of window. There are numerous choices.

The first consideration is the material used for the frame. The windows of today are available in aluminum or vinyl or wood. Each material has pros and cons. Wood windows are an excellent option due to its energy efficient. It provides a higher R-value, making it less susceptible to condensation. Softwood windows are perfect for both traditional and contemporary designs.

Next, you need to consider your home's location. If you reside in a cold area windows made of aluminum may cause condensation to develop around the frame. Aluminum is also more costly to set up.

The lifespan of windows is an important aspect to take into consideration. Composite materials like fiberglass help windows last longer than other window types. They are durable and can be painted numerous times. A fiberglass window is also more expensive than vinyl or aluminum window.
